  • The Gibson Les Paul Classic has a solid body, open humbuckers and a 1960 slim profile neck

    Mine is a 1993 Honeyburst with an out of hidden phase switch linked to the tone control

    The pickguard has 1960 etched in gold and the truss rod cover has the word CLASSIC, again in gold
